The problem
What makes this segment different
Every hospital shares most of its operations. What separates a segment is the handful of things it does constantly that a general system treats as an exception.
Challenges we hear
- Findings and treatments are per-tooth and per-surface; free text destroys the data.
- Treatment plans span months and multiple visits, often with partial acceptance.
- Billing follows plans and packages, with instalments and part-payments common.
- Laboratory work — crowns, dentures, aligners — is an external dependency inside the workflow.
How Ospia addresses them
- A structured dental chart with tooth and surface as first-class concepts, fully queryable.
- Treatment plans as staged, versioned entities with acceptance tracked per line.
- Plan-based billing with instalments, advances and part-payments handled natively.
- Laboratory orders tracked as workflow with expected dates and chase built in.
